
Mary Langshaw
Mary was traveling with her aunt, Caroline Schooler. They arrived in New York on 19 July 1863 via the ship Cynosure. (Mary's surname is listed as Schooler on the ship records.) First documentation to place them in the Valley is Caroline's rebaptism in the Moroni Ward on 15 May 1864, which was prior to that years emigration season. So, they would have to have traveled across the plains in 1863. Secondary sources indicate they were in the 1863 Thomas Ricks company, but further research is needed to confirm that.
Her name is listed as "Mary Golle" on the 1870 Utah census.
